As we let go of the pain our mothers gave us, we learn to see their scars, not as wounds inflicted on us, but as evidence of their own survival.' - Sue Monk KiddThe mother-daughter relationship is as profound as it is complex-a delicate dance of love, conflict, and transformation that shapes us for generations. In this groundbreaking book, women from diverse backgrounds come together to share their deeply personal stories of healing the mother wound and transforming generational pain into a legacy of love and empowerment.Through raw honesty and profound wisdom, these stories illuminate the path to understanding, forgiveness, and compassion. They explore how we can:Break free from cycles of generational trauma.Reclaim our identities and voices as women.Foster deeper connections with our mothers, daughters, and ourselves.This book is more than a collection of stories; it’s a guide to raising the vibration of womanhood worldwide. It asks critical questions: How can we heal the wounds of our past to empower future generations? What wisdom do we owe to the daughters of tomorrow?Whether you’re a mother, daughter, or simply a woman seeking to evolve your relationship with yourself and others, I LOVE YOU, I HATE YOU!!! offers hope, healing, and the tools to create a legacy of love.Join this transformative journey of self-discovery, and let’s elevate our bonds with the women who came before us-and the ones who will come after.Foreword by Judy Wilkins-Smith, the Best-Selling author of Decoding Your Emotional Blueprint and an expert in organizational, individual, and family patterns.Authored by: Beatrice Andrade, Betsy Chasse, Patricia L. Lai, Claudia Micco, Alli Nathan, Catherine Stilo, Dr. Theresa L. Smith, D.C., Tara Fries, Karen Emi Fujii, Christine Judal, Caroline A. Janssens, Shelley Whizin, Sarah Schultz, Heidi Zin
